2 definitions by Daviee

Top Definition
Some one who looks hot far away but up close no way!
My science teacher was such a babe from far but when I asked her for help I realized she was an away-noway.
by Daviee August 20, 2006
To physically abuse someone to the max.
Better watch out, I'm gonna Chris Brown you!
by Daviee February 12, 2009

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.